What is the endoplasmic reticulum?

Respuesta :

rkatharineb
rkatharineb rkatharineb
  • 21-09-2018

It's a type of organelle found in eukaryotic cells that forms an interconnected network of flattened, membrane-enclosed sacs or tube-like things called the cisternae.
